Problem
IMS entities in a home network face challenges in effectively acquiring the PLMN-ID of a visited network during roaming based on a home routed (HR) scheme, leading to inefficiencies in IMS registration and potential reliability issues due to discrepancies in PLMN-ID verification.
Innovation Solution
A method involving the P-CSCF generating a first V-PLMN identifier from the register message, transferring it to the HSS for verification against a second V-PLMN identifier acquired during the initial attach procedure, ensuring accurate PLMN-ID acquisition and verification using the S8 reference point for HR scheme determination.

AI summary
An embodiment of the present specification provides a method for acquiring an identifier of a visited public land mobile network (V-PLMN), in which a user equipment is roaming, by a proxy-call session control function (P-CSCF) of a home public land mobile network (H-PLMN). The method may comprise the steps of: receiving a register message from the user equipment; generating a first V-PLMN identifier on the basis of the register message; and transferring the first V-PLMN identifier to a home subscriber server (HSS), wherein whether the first V-PLMN identifier corresponds to an identifier of the V-PLMN which is serving the user equipment is verified by the HSS through comparison with a second V-PLMN identifier acquired in an initial attach procedure for an evolved packet core (EPC) of the user equipment.
